What inspectors found

Elliott House is a residential care home supporting up to nine individuals with learning disabilities, autism, and associated health needs. This report summarises an inspection by the Care Quality Commission (CQC) focusing on the safety, effectiveness, and leadership of the service. The inspection found that significant improvements have been made since the previous review, leading to a positive shift in the service's overall rating. The report highlights how the home now actively promotes residents' independence, dignity, and rights, with staff demonstrating a caring and inclusive approach that empowers those living there to lead fulfilling lives.

On safety, the home has successfully addressed previous concerns regarding restrictive practices, ensuring residents are no longer unduly limited. Staff are well-trained in safeguarding and know how to report concerns, and risk assessments are thorough, covering health, safety, and environmental factors. Procedures for managing medication and infection control are robust, and sufficient staffing levels are maintained to support residents' needs and activities.

In terms of how effective the care is, Elliott House now provides truly person-centred support, moving away from routine practices. Residents are actively involved in decisions about their lives and can choose how they spend their time, with staff being responsive to their requests. Care plans are developed based on comprehensive assessments involving residents and their families, and staff receive good training and ongoing support. Residents are supported to maintain a balanced diet and have access to healthcare professionals, with adaptations made to the environment to enhance their comfort and engagement.

Regarding how well-led the service is, the current registered manager and provider have responded proactively to past issues, leading to a positive cultural shift within the home. There is a clear focus on continuous learning and improvement, with systems in place to review incidents and identify trends. The ethos is inclusive and empowering, with regular consultation of residents and their relatives, ensuring their views are incorporated into daily life and decision-making at the home.
